Chapter 1 – Getting Started – Are You Ready to Get Shredded?

 

“It is good to have an end to journey toward; but it is the journey that matters, in the end.”

 

— Ernest Hemingway

 

Would having a better understanding of how your body burns fat and builds muscle help you in your health and athletic pursuits? Sure it would. It helps millions of athletes every day. Why not you? Knowledge of how your body works is a key to enhancing athletic performance. As athletes, this is what we seek. What works for athletes, works for the rest of us too, even if we don’t consider ourselves to be particularly physically fit. That is the beauty of proven health and fitness principles, they work rather effectively when we follow the rules closely with consistency and accountability. Let’s learn how to most efficiently get from point A to point E in pursuit of our goals, in order to have a clearer vision of how to attain them. Understanding the roles that points B, C, and D play in reaching our goals can be the difference between success and failure. These are the points that will reveal our strengths and weaknesses by showing us precisely where we took the right, or wrong turns. Mistakes are important teaching tools if we remain open to learning from them. Success and failure in athletics teach valuable lessons that can carry over to other areas of life too.

 

When I give lectures throughout North America, I often ask audiences if they have ever wanted to lose five or ten pounds or reduce body fat. Almost everyone raises their hand. My follow-up question asks the audience if they know how to get into an effective fat-burning zone to actually burn fat and lose weight. There are very few hands raised at this point, if any at all. If we claim to want to be able to burn fat, yet we do not know how to do it, how can we really expect to achieve it? It is no wonder, millions of people are confused, discouraged, frustrated, and often give up on their fitness goals, because they simply do not see results. And who can blame them? It takes a strong-willed person to keep going when results are not coming in. When the desire to change is there but the outcome does not reflect the effort, there is some other issue at play; namely, a misunderstanding of how the process works. Trying to burn fat or build muscle without knowing how the processes work is like trying to prepare a meal without knowing the ingredients to the recipe. It is not going to turn out the way it looks in the book, or taste like the properly made end result. Exercise results count on systematic actions that lead to desired outcomes, just as learning how to speak a new language or learning any new skill requires a specific and proper approach. If you do not study attentively and consistently and practice regularly, you will not learn a new language, just as you will not burn fat or build muscle effectively unless you know how those processes work and apply appropriate action.

 

If you are tired of hitting roadblocks, are losing patience with plateaus, and want to make some real progress, you should take the time to understand how your body produces energy, burns fuel, and repairs muscle tissue. From what fuel to consume, to how to get into that elusive fat-burning zone, to which approaches will truly build muscle, gain strength, or improve endurance, knowing is certainly half the battle. If knowing is half the battle, doing is the other half. What you do with the information you learn is up to you. What actions can you take to improve upon today to be better tomorrow?

 

Answer the following questions as honestly as you can. Why is your health and fitness important to you? Who cares about health anyway? Who cares about fitness? In fact, who cares about the animals and the environment? If you do, state your case. If you can’t find meaning in health and fitness and find value in its pursuit, you won’t achieve your goals. The reason you won’t succeed if you don’t care about your health and fitness is because it is really hard to be disciplined, dedicated, and committed to health and fitness when you’d rather being doing something else. The easiest thing in the world is to give up, and far too many people do it far too often in too many areas of life, including fitness. Did you know that the most common day people give up on New Year’s Resolutions is January 17? Most of us set seemingly meaningful goals and after two and a half weeks determine the effort was just too much and postpone any future endeavors in health and fitness for another year. This is a cycle that many people will go through their entire lives, never reaching their destination. It doesn’t have to be this way, and I have some solutions to help make January 17, just another day on the calendar in which you actively pursue your goals………….

As I stated earlier, most people really do want to lose fat, they just don’t know how to effectively do it. In this chapter I will break down precisely how you can alter your training and nutrition programs in ways that will effectively burn fat so you can achieve your weight-loss and fat-loss goals. There are three distinct fat-loss topics I will write about including:

 

1. Exercising first thing in the morning on an empty stomach to get into an optimal fat-burning zone. Multiple other training methods from High Intensity Interval Training (HIIT) and aerobic exercise following weight training are additional quality methods to achieve fat-loss.

 

2. Why what we eat before, during, and after exercise could be one of the most telling factors as to whether or not we will be able to burn fat. The role of nutrition timing is an essential part of a fat-loss program because it can have a direct correlation to progression or regression in relation to goals.

 

3. Why understanding the Harris-Benedict equation might be one of the greatest oversights by those who are trying to burn fat but are hitting plateaus. Identifying your own Basal Metabolic Rate (BMR) by using a Harris-Benedict calculator could quite literally make the difference between success and failure in fat-loss and will open your eyes to solutions for problems you have run into in the past.

 

Fat-burning Training

 

You have seen people at the gym running on the treadmill for twenty or thirty minutes, riding a bike for half an hour, or simply going for a forty-five minute walk, all in the name of burning fat and losing weight. These individuals are hard to miss. They are often watching television, talking with a friend while they train, or perhaps even having a cell phone conversation while trying not to fall off the treadmill. Equipped with a neon-colored sports drink in hand, they are on a mission to burn fat to finally achieve their New Year’s Resolutions and lose weight. Do you notice any problems with this picture? These individuals could very well be committed, performing these exercises five days per week and still not see fat-loss results. How can this be? With a consistent program performing aerobic exercise, it should be an ideal environment for fat-burning. The problem with this approach is that most people have it all wrong when it comes to understanding how the body burns fat. While all of those approaches could lead to fat burning under the right circumstances, they are rarely effective. The problem lies in a few key areas that make a big difference……...
